Лічильник слів для вимірювання довжини тексту та обсягу написання
Професійний лічильник слів - це не просто віджет для підрахунку, який збільшується, поки користувач друкує. Це компактний текстовий аналітичний двигун, який повинен перетворювати неструктурований ввід користувача в детерміновані, низьколатентні метрики, зберігаючи передбачуваність у різних стилях написання. Редакційні команди, стратегії SEO, юридичні рецензенти, UX-автори та студенти всі залежать від одних і тих же основних виходів, але вони залежать від них для різних рішень. SEO-редактору потрібно знати, чи досягає чернетка статті цільового діапазону глибини та тематичної авторитетності. Маркетолог продукту хоче зберегти основний текст у межах суворого бюджету символів для платних каналів. Команда юридичних операцій потребує швидкої сегментації речень та абзаців перед переглядом червоних ліній. Тому високоякісний лічильник повинен виробляти кілька синхронізованих метрик з одного потоку вводу: підрахунок слів, підрахунок символів з пробілами та без, межі речень, межі абзаців, оцінений час читання, оцінений час мовлення, середня довжина слова та лексичний розподіл. Якщо одна метрика відстає або відхиляється через непослідовну токенізацію, довіра швидко руйнується.
Ця довіра будується на прозорих правилах обробки. Підрахунок слів виглядає простим, поки не з'являються пунктуація, повторювані пробіли, змішані переноси рядків, послідовності емодзі та багатомовні скрипти. Робоча реалізація повинна розглядати нормалізацію як етап першого класу, а не як післядумку. Компакція пробілів, обрізка рядків та очищення пунктуації повинні виконуватися як явні трансформації, щоб користувачі могли зрозуміти, чому підрахунки змінилися після дій очищення. Аналіз частоти повинен навмисно виключати стоп-слова, щоб вивести значущі лексичні сигнали замість шумових слів, які домінують у більшості прозі. Результат - це інструмент, який поводиться як помічник редактора, а не як сліпий лічильник: користувачі можуть оцінювати щільність чернетки, повторення та ритм за один прохід. Це особливо корисно в робочих процесах SEO, де надмірно вживані терміни та неглибоке абзацювання є сильними показниками слабкої якості на сторінці.
Швидка реакція в реальному часі також є критично важливою. У середовищах написання зворотний зв'язок корисний лише тоді, коли він надходить у межах того ж когнітивного циклу, що й редагування. Якщо підрахунки відстають або затримуються, користувачі перестають довіряти живим метрикам і починають перевіряти вручну. Правильна архітектура обчислює текстову статистику з детермінованою логікою та мемоізованим перерахунком, тому кожна зміна дає миттєвий вихід без зайвих витрат на рендеринг. Витяг частоти також повинен залишатися обмеженим до найбільш значущого діапазону, наприклад, топ-десяти термінів, щоб зберегти візуальний вихід дієвим і запобігти шумовому інтерфейсу. Оцінки читання та мовлення також повинні базуватися на явних припущеннях про слова на хвилину, щоб команди могли стандартизувати редакційний ритм. З фіксованими припущеннями команди можуть надійно порівнювати чернетки з часом, замість того, щоб перераховувати інтерпретацію для кожного документа.
З технічної точки зору SEO підрахунок слів є діагностикою, а не ціллю в ізоляції. Сильна якість контенту походить від відповідності намірам, отримання інформації, структури та лексичної ясності. Проте метрики підрахунку та частоти виявляють патерни невдач на ранніх етапах: недостатньо розроблені розділи, повторювані перехідні слова, низька лексична різноманітність та ненатуральне наповнення навколо одного ключового слова. Поєднуючи метрики довжини та аналіз найвживаніших слів, письменник може швидко визначити, чи є чернетка збалансованою, повторюваною або занадто рідкою для конкурентних запитів. Можливість копіювати, очищати та експортувати як простий текст в одному робочому просторі зменшує тертя в ітеративних робочих процесах, де чернетки переміщуються між редакторами CMS, документами та інструментами контролю якості. Ця модель взаємодії з локальним пріоритетом мінімізує перемикання контексту та прискорює цикли публікації.